Weather in September

The first month of the autumn, September, is also a moderately hot month in Old Monroe, Missouri, with an average temperature varying between 79.3°F (26.3°C) and 59.5°F (15.3°C).

Temperature

The onset of September results in a small decrease in the average high-temperature, moderately receding from 85.5°F (29.7°C) in August to a still moderately hot 79.3°F (26.3°C). During the month of September, Old Monroe anticipates a mean low-temperature of 59.5°F (15.3°C).

Humidity

In Old Monroe, the average relative humidity in September is 74%.

Rainfall

In Old Monroe, in September, it is raining for 11.9 days, with typically 2.13" (54mm) of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 152.1 rainfall days, and 32.01" (813m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

May through October are months without snowfall in Old Monroe.

Daylight

In September, the average length of the day is 12h and 26min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:32 am and sunset at 7:32 pm. On the last day of September, sunrise is at 6:58 am and sunset at 6:46 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In September, the average sunshine is 9.6h.

UV index

In September, the average daily maximum UV index in Old Monroe is 5. A UV Index value of 3 to 5 symbolizes a medium v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: In September, a daily UV index of 5 turns into the following recommendations:
Adopt protective measures - It is advised to guard against sun damage. For skin protection, it's recommended to minimize Sun exposure during its peak hours around midday. Sunglasses that ward off UVA and UVB rays play a pivotal role in reducing solar eye damage.
